Crabby movie reviews
I watched some movies lately that remind me why I resist going to the movies. To me, every movie's title should be "Opportunity Cost."
- The Bourne Identity ** A nice action movie with a stupid plot. A stupid plot wouldn't matter except it took up too much of the movie.
- Donnie Darko: The Director's Cut ** Everyone else seems to like this movie, but it was blah, a spectacle of odd connections inside of a weird pointless story. It had a lot of extraneous characters and situations thrown in. The acting was good and it had a few laughs, though. If anyone can tell me some deep inner meaning, please do.
There was one movie that I liked so much I saw it twice.
- I, Robot ***1/2 Pretty good story, great performance by Will Smith, fantastic action and CG sequences with an inspiring view of the future. "You are having an accident!"
